Understanding the Importance of Batting Gloves

Batting gloves serve multiple purposes, including improving grip on the bat, protecting hands from blisters, and enhancing overall comfort during play. The right pair can significantly impact a player’s performance, making it crucial to choose wisely. Purple batting gloves add a unique flair, allowing players to express their personality while maintaining functionality.

Key Features of Purple Batting Gloves

  1. Material Composition: Most purple batting gloves are made from leather or synthetic materials, offering varying degrees of durability and flexibility.

  2. Grip Technology: Advanced grip technology enhances bat control, ensuring that players can swing confidently without the bat slipping during crucial moments.

  3. Fit and Comfort: A snug fit prevents excess movement within the glove, which can lead to blisters and discomfort during play.

  4. Moisture-Wicking Properties: Many gloves are designed with moisture-wicking materials, keeping hands dry and comfortable even during intense games.

  5. Design Options: Customization options allow players to choose specific designs, making it easy to find a pair that matches team colors or personal style.

Types of Purple Batting Gloves

1. Full Wrap Batting Gloves

Full wrap batting gloves are designed to provide maximum coverage and protection. They often feature a combination of leather and synthetic materials to enhance durability and grip. Ideal for competitive players, these gloves offer a snug fit that helps maintain bat control.

2. Short Cuff Batting Gloves

Short cuff batting gloves are designed for youth players or those who prefer a more minimalistic approach. These gloves provide essential grip and protection while allowing for greater wrist mobility. They are typically made from lighter materials, making them comfortable for extended wear.

3. Custom Batting Gloves

Custom batting gloves allow players to personalize their gear. Many brands, such as those found on spiderzbattinggloves.com, offer options to choose colors, sizes, and even add names or numbers. This type of glove combines functionality with personal expression, making it a popular choice for players at all levels.

4. Lightweight Batting Gloves

Lightweight gloves are perfect for practice or casual play. They often feature mesh materials for breathability and comfort. While they may not offer the same level of protection as full wrap gloves, they are excellent for players seeking a less restrictive feel.

5. Weather-Resistant Gloves

For players who often compete in rainy conditions, weather-resistant gloves are essential. These gloves are made from specially designed materials that repel water, ensuring that players maintain grip and control even in adverse weather conditions.

How do I choose the right size for batting gloves?
To find the right size, measure the circumference of your hand just below the knuckles and refer to the brand’s sizing chart. A snug fit is essential for optimal performance.

How do I care for my batting gloves?
To extend the life of your batting gloves, gently wipe them clean with a damp cloth after use. Avoid soaking them in water, and store them in a cool, dry place.
